Robnor Resins tells us it is continuing to defy the poor economic climate by posting record sales at the start of 2013. The company is also expanding its manufacturing capacity.

As part of its continual improvement strategy, Robnor completed commissioning of a Netzch vacuum mixer which will improve capacity by over 200 tons per year. This significant investment of over €60,000 will, once additional labour has been recruited, significantly reduce lead time and improve quality. The machine has a 600 litre heated mixing vessel, programmable speed and time with and additional reciprocating head and in situ vacuum to 10 mbar. Drew Warren, managing director suggested: "Robnor's continual improvement strategy has seen the company continue to invest in mixing equipment to increase output. We are always striving to reduce lead times and this new mixer will give us an extra 200 tons per year." Located in the UK, Robnor Resins is one of Europe's leading specialist formulators with more than 90 years of production experience in epoxy and polyurethane resin systems. These resins are used in a variety of applications to protect, bond, seal and insulate components used in the electrical and electronic, aerospace, automotive, sports, telecommunications and transportation sectors. Services range from customised resin formulation, consultancy, sub-contract manufacture, health and safety advice and process development.
